
Who We Are
We are a 501c3 non-profit organization formed by concerned residents and conservationists of the Valley in 2002. We aim to protect the valley’s history, agricultural heritage and natural resources.
Our Mission
The Friends of Cherry Valley National Wildlife Refuge is dedicated to the conservation and enhancement of the natural and cultural resources, rural character and scenic beauty of the Cherry Valley area.
Our Goals
-
To improve connections and communications with homeowners, landowners and the community in general regarding conservation and land preservation.
-
To protect open space and environmentally sensitive areas.
-
To strengthen our Board to prepare future leaders.
-
To provide support to and community involvement in the Cherry Valley National Wildlife Refuge.
